A rubber is the best of three games.
The first team to score game twice wins the rubber.

There are two main categories of bridge scoring.
A rubber is completed when one pair becomes first to win two games each game presenting a score of 100 or more contract points.

Rubber bridge is a form of contract bridge played by two competing pairs using a particular method of scoring.
As its name suggests rubber bridge is played in rubbers.
